Chinese Qing Dynasty Period, Kangxi peacock blue monochrome glazed porcelain bell vase. The porcelain potted in bell shape vase, globular lower body, heavy on the shoulder, tapered gracefully toward straight tall cylindrical neck, with slight flaring mouth rim, raised on splayed foot base and slightly concave. All reserved hand painted ornamentations are rendered in peacock blue under glazed ground, the peacock blue creates a mottled effect around the rim which is likened unto the blushing of human pale white skin. Masterfully covered in an even coat of a bright blue glaze which terminates at the base to reveal the pure white under glaze. The deep blue glaze creates a mottled effect around the rim which is likened unto the blushing of human skin. The foot rim reveals the cut edges during the making process, and the receded central interior base left white underglaze.The immaculate porcelain body covered with a characteristic silky glaze, amazing crackling effect throughout the under glaze which produces fantastic a smooth textured surface. The clay is very fine, with a brilliant glaze finish that was applied by a meticulous, the shape is uniformly proportioned. Mark on under base, a horizontal six under glazed blue script characters reign mark, KangXi Reign Period of Great Qing Dynasty. Dimensions: 3.875"L x 10.625"H
